Metals/Ions

EC Number Metals/Ions Comment Organism Structure
1.1.1.329 Zn2+ presence of Zn2+. The two zinc coordination motifs associated with catalytic and structural zinc ions are important for the construction of the active site and are highly conserved in this family Streptomyces kanamyceticus

General Information

EC Number General Information Comment Organism
1.1.1.329 physiological function heterologous expression of enzyme in combination with Streptomyces kanamyceticus genes kacA, KanF, and kanAB in Streptomyces lividans leads to production of paromamine, an intermediate in kanamycin biosynthesis Streptomyces kanamyceticus
